Great News! No more snow and ice at Our Chalet!
27 January 2012
Today WAGGGS has approved a long anticipated request for purchase of the Multi Purpose Vehicle representing a vital piece of equipment for the maintenance of the Our Chalet grounds.

The needs for such a vehicle have been identified and expressed often but with this years' increased snow falls it was a key moment to step into action and finalize the purchase. |
As Our Chalet is located in pristine nature the maintenance needs are various and often physically very demanding, ranging from snow and ice clearing in winter to grass cutting and paths restoration in summer. All these jobs were until now done by hand so we are confident the new machine will enable us to tackle various challenges much more efficiently end stress free. Jobs that used to take up to a half day now take only five to ten minutes!
Grounds and maintenance area at Our Chalet is run by two people. A World Centre Manager who supervises and plans projects and the Grounds and Maintenance Assistant who is responsible for the day to day hands on jobs indoors and outdoors.

Very generous donations from World foundation for Girls Guides and Girl Scouts, Friends of Our Chalet England, Friends of Our Chalet Scotland, Friends of Our Chalet Norway and Girl Guides of Canada enabled us to purchase this valuable piece of equipment. We are very grateful for their support!
